Flushing, MI (January 18, 2025) – Emergency crews responded to a vehicle accident resulting in injuries at 111 S Seymour Rd near the Valero gas station in Flushing City.
The incident was reported on Monday and involved at least one vehicle. First responders arrived to provide care to those injured, though details regarding the severity of injuries and the number of individuals involved remain unclear at this time. Authorities temporarily managed traffic around the scene to ensure the safety of responders and drivers.
An investigation into the cause of the crash is ongoing. Our thoughts are with the injured individuals, and we wish them a full recovery.
